Which of the following statements best describes the outcome of the Taft-Hartley Bill of 1947?

    The answer is: The bill was passed by Congress, then passed again to overcome President Truman's veto.

    The taft Harley Bill of 1947 was created by the congress so they can limit the power/capabilities of labor unions in the country.

    President Truman vetoed the bill because he beleived that this bill would take away the personal freedom for the workers to fought for their well being, and it also give the government with too much power over private citizens.
